We're egging kids on to be active this Easter!

Swimming, gymnastics, volleyball, tennis, archery, football, golf and so much more.. and, no, it's not the Olympics!

It's the fantastic line-up of sports and activities for kids in South Ayrshire this Easter, as South Ayrshire Council launches a packed Easter programme in 2012.

The fun starts on Monday 2 April and, this year, the sport-tastic programme is divided into three areas – north, central and south, with a host of games, events and activities on offer for young people of all ages in each area, with literally something for everyone.

In the north, Muirhead Activity Centre hosts cheerleading, arts, crafts, gymnastics, keep fit, basketball and archery. You can pay and play on the day, but it's always wise to check availability by calling 01292 318541.

Troon pool offers teen keep fit, lifeguard training, inflatable fun on the water, swimming lessons and even a disco. Booking is not necessary for most activities, but please check with the pool in advance on 01292 311758.

Dundonald's Activity Centre also offers an exciting football coaching course which has to be booked by calling 01292 263435, archery, gymnastics and a care club, all of which can be booked by calling 01292 612029.

Activities in the central area include football coaching, gymnastics, arts, crafts, basketball and short tennis at Coylton Activity Centre and can be booked by calling 01292 571235.

Whitletts Activity Centre is offering volleyball, badminton, squash and basketball and bookings can be made on 01292 288845.

Mossblown Activity Centre will be hosting a range of sports including gym, squash, tennis, badminton, arts, crafts and an Easter fun house, with soft play – not to be missed! Call 01292 612069 to book and check availability.

Tennis and badminton are also high on the agenda at Prestwick Sports and Leisure club and at Ayr Fort courts, with a variety of fun, coaching, matchplay and more. Call 01292 474700 for details of how to register and take part.

At Belleisle golf course, the junior clubgolf programme will be offering a series of afternoon golf coaching sessions for the next budding Rory McIlroys or Tiger Woods. You need to register by 3pm each day 01292 441314, or by visiting the pro shop at the course.

If golf is not your game, then young rugby enthusiasts will be thrilled to learn Millbrae Rugby Club have lined up two week-long coaching camps which can be booked by calling 0773 632 0624.

Prestwick pool have inflatable fun, teen fit and float sessions on offer, call 01292 474015 and Pro-Soccer in Ayr (01292 280606) offer football coaching in age-based classes for young people aged 3 and upwards.

In the south, Maybole Pool offers inflatable sessions and 'water walkerz' sessions, but places are limited and booking is essential by calling: 01655 882568.

Victory Park in Girvan hosts football coaching football coaching in age-based classes for young people aged 3 and upwards. Call 01292 263435 for details of times and to book.

Girvan tennis courts are open from 10-11am for 6 to 10 year olds and from 11am to noon for 11 year olds plus. Cost is £2.50 per session, register on the day, at least fifteen minutes before the start.

The boating pond in Girvan will be open between noon and 5pm on 31 March and again on 1 April, 6-9 April, 14 and 15 April.

Easter Clubs are available for P1 to P7 pupils at the following primary schools: Girvan, Kirkmichael, Heathfield, Doonfoot, Glenburn, Symington and Monkton.

Full details of activities, dates age groups and times are in the Easter Programme, which has been given to every school pupil. Copies are also available at all Council buildings, including libraries in Ayr Prestwick, Troon and Girvan, all activity centres swimming pools and municipal golf courses.
